The Rising Demand for MS in Computer Science Degrees Among International Students

In today's technology-driven world, a Master of Science in Computer Science (MSCS) has become one of the most sought-after degrees among international students. As industries increasingly rely on artificial intelligence (AI), machine learning (ML), and cybersecurity to drive innovation and efficiency, the demand for professionals in these fields continues to skyrocket.


The Growing Demand for Computer Science Experts

The global demand for computer science professionals is at an all-time high, with major technology firms actively recruiting top talent. Recent trends highlight a significant push for AI and ML engineers. For example, Meta has recently expedited its hiring process for machine learning engineers while simultaneously reducing its workforce in other areas. According to an internal company memo, Meta is prioritizing the recruitment of AI specialists, underscoring the industry-wide need for expertise in these advanced computing fields (Business Insider).


This shift reflects a broader trend across industries—companies are investing heavily in AI, data analytics, and cybersecurity to stay competitive. As businesses integrate AI-driven automation and data security measures, the demand for skilled professionals continues to grow, making an MS in Computer Science a valuable credential in the global job market.

One of the key advantages for international students pursuing an MSCS degree in the U.S. is the opportunity to gain real-world experience through Curricular Practical Training (CPT). CPT allows students to work in their field of study while completing their degree, giving them a competitive edge in the job market. By applying their knowledge in a professional setting from day one, students gain hands-on experience that sets them apart from other graduates, strengthens their resumes, and enhances their chances of securing full-time employment after graduation.
